Manufacturer's Notes:

This is a EP Rear Bumper manufactured or distributed by ModeloDrive with FRP being the primary exterior surface material. ModeloDrive FRP (fiberglass) parts are made to a higher standard than most mass produced US market fiberglass parts. Holes will not always be pre-drilled so you still will need to dry fit the parts before they can be prepped and finished. Due to the nature of fiberglass there may be cracks or surface imperfections that need filled and/or leveled. This should be fixed in the prep stage of installation at a professional body shop. Bolts, screws, and double sided tape is not included. All ModeloDrive fiberglass parts require modification, shaving, sanding, drilling, filling in order to ensure proper fitment but generally speaking less than the competition.

To be installed professionally by a bodyshop with a valid automotive repair business license. Fiberglass parts always require prep work before they can be primed and painted. This product is made with fiberglass material, therefore it will exhibit chips, breaks, cracks, waves, scratches and holes which require modification. It is necessary to dry fit and drill mounting holes and preform body work before paint. Cutting and adding of fiberglass may be required for proper fitment. Ships direct from the manufacturer or a distributor. Primer finish. Hand layup is the manufacturing process used for the majority of our fiberglass parts. Hoods require hood pins. Since these parts are made of fiberglass, they are not ""direct bolt-on"" and typically require significant preparation. This often includes trimming, cutting, sanding, fitting, or adding additional fiberglass. Installation may require custom bodywork, and issues like warping or fitment challenges can arise if not done carefully.

Duraflex fender flares are crafted to extend the wheel arch, providing a more aggressive stance that often complements the style of a complete body kit. Some fender flares may need to be attached using rivet nuts with a rubber gasket between the flare and the original fender, though these components are not included. For more aggressive flares, cutting and rolling of the original fender may be necessary to create additional wheel clearance and achieve a lower stance. Given the properties of fiberglass, adjustments during installation are common, and it’s important to ensure proper alignment and fitment to avoid gaps or uneven surfaces.

Duraflex fenders offer a sleek, customized aesthetic upgrade. These lightweight fiberglass replacements may require reinforcement around the A-pillar and the fender mounting flange to ensure durability and a secure fit. Trimming and reshaping may be needed to align with the vehicle’s mounting points. Modifications to factory components, such as removing fender liners or adjusting brackets, may also be required to complete the installation.

For optimal results, Duraflex recommends professional installation by a custom shop experienced in handling fiberglass components. Traditional auto repair shops may not have the necessary expertise for trimming, cutting, or modifying fiberglass parts.
